65// ── SSRF guard for outbound fetches ───────────────────────────────
66// Remote URLs (actor/keyId/webfinger/inbox/inReplyTo) are attacker-controlled, so
67// every outbound fetch must refuse hosts that resolve to private/loopback ranges
68// (cloud metadata, internal services) — on the initial host AND each redirect hop.
69function isBlockedIp(ip) {
70 if (!ip) return true;
71 const v = net.isIP(ip);
72 if (v === 4) {
73 const o = ip.split('.').map(Number);
74 return o[0] === 127 || o[0] === 10 || o[0] === 0
75 || (o[0] === 172 && o[1] >= 16 && o[1] <= 31)
76 || (o[0] === 192 && o[1] === 168)
77 || (o[0] === 169 && o[1] === 254)
78 || (o[0] === 100 && o[1] >= 64 && o[1] <= 127); // CGNAT
79 }
80 if (v === 6) {
81 const s = ip.toLowerCase().replace(/^\[|\]$/g, '');
82 return s === '::1' || s === '::' || s.startsWith('fc') || s.startsWith('fd') || s.startsWith('fe80')
83 || s.startsWith('::ffff:127.') || s.startsWith('::ffff:10.') || s.startsWith('::ffff:192.168.')
84 || s.startsWith('::ffff:169.254.') || s.startsWith('::ffff:172.');
85 }
86 return true; // not an IP literal we recognise → refuse
87}
88async function assertPublicHost(hostname) {
89 if (net.isIP(hostname)) { if (isBlockedIp(hostname)) throw new Error('ssrf-blocked-ip'); return; }
90 const addrs = await dns.promises.lookup(hostname, { all: true });
91 if (!addrs.length || addrs.some((a) => isBlockedIp(a.address))) throw new Error('ssrf-blocked-host');
92}
93export async function safeFetch(url, opts = {}, maxRedirects = 3) {
94 let target = url;
95 for (let hop = 0; ; hop++) {
96 const u = new URL(target); // throws on malformed → caller's catch
97 if (u.protocol !== 'https:' && u.protocol !== 'http:') throw new Error('ssrf-bad-scheme');
98 await assertPublicHost(u.hostname);
99 const r = await fetch(target, { ...opts, redirect: 'manual', signal: AbortSignal.timeout(8000) });
100 const loc = (r.status >= 300 && r.status < 400) ? r.headers.get('location') : null;
101 if (loc && hop < maxRedirects) { target = new URL(loc, target).toString(); continue; }
102 return r;
103 }
104}

968// ── HTTP Signatures + delivery ────────────────────────────────────
969const slugFromActorUrl = (url) => { const m = String(url || '').match(/\/ap\/users\/([^/?#]+)/); return m ? decodeURIComponent(m[1]) : null; };
970// Which of OUR sites are named in a note's Mention tags? Only hrefs on our own base count
971// (an /ap/users/<slug> path on a remote host is someone else's actor), and the slug must be
972// an existing site. Deduped.
973export function localMentionSlugs(tags, base) {
974 if (!base) return [];
975 const out = [], seen = new Set();
976 for (const t of (Array.isArray(tags) ? tags : (tags ? [tags] : []))) {
977 if (!t || t.type !== 'Mention' || typeof t.href !== 'string') continue;
978 if (!t.href.startsWith(base + '/ap/users/')) continue;
979 const slug = slugFromActorUrl(t.href);
980 if (!slug || seen.has(slug)) continue; seen.add(slug);
981 try { if (db.prepare('SELECT 1 FROM sites WHERE slug = ?').get(slug)) out.push(slug); } catch { /* ignore */ }
982 }
983 return out;
984}
985
986// Sign + POST an activity to a remote inbox (draft-cavage HTTP Signatures, RSA-SHA256).
987export async function deliver(inboxUrl, bodyObj, keyId, privatePem) {
988 const body = JSON.stringify(bodyObj);
989 const u = new URL(inboxUrl);
990 const date = new Date().toUTCString();
991 const digest = 'SHA-256=' + crypto.createHash('sha256').update(body).digest('base64');
992 const signingString = `(request-target): post ${u.pathname}\nhost: ${u.host}\ndate: ${date}\ndigest: ${digest}`;
993 const signature = crypto.sign('sha256', Buffer.from(signingString), privatePem).toString('base64');
994 const sig = `keyId="${keyId}",algorithm="rsa-sha256",headers="(request-target) host date digest",signature="${signature}"`;
995 const r = await safeFetch(inboxUrl, {
996 method: 'POST',
997 headers: { 'Content-Type': 'application/activity+json', Accept: 'application/activity+json', Date: date, Digest: digest, Signature: sig },
998 body,
999 });
1000 return r.status;
1001}

1086
1087// Best-effort verification of an incoming signed request. Returns the sender's
1088// actor doc if the signature checks out, else null. (Not gating yet — MVP.)
1089// Max clock skew for the signed Date header (replay window). Generous default to tolerate
1090// federating servers with drifting clocks; an operator can widen it via env.
1091const SIG_MAX_SKEW_MS = (Number(process.env.AP_SIG_MAX_SKEW_MIN) || 60) * 60 * 1000;
1092export async function verifyRequest(req) {
1093 const sigH = req.headers['signature'];
1094 if (!sigH) return null;
1095 const p = Object.fromEntries([...sigH.matchAll(/([a-zA-Z]+)="([^"]*)"/g)].map((m) => [m[1], m[2]]));
1096 if (!p.keyId || !p.signature) return null;
1097 const actor = await fetchActor(p.keyId.split('#')[0]);
1098 const pem = actor && actor.publicKey && actor.publicKey.publicKeyPem;
1099 if (!pem) return null;
1100 const hs = (p.headers || '(request-target) host date').split(/\s+/);
1101 // Behind a reverse proxy the raw Host header is the backend bind (e.g. localhost:3000, when
1102 // the proxy doesn't preserve it — Apache .htaccess [P] proxying), but the sender signed the
1103 // HTTP-Signature over the PUBLIC host. Try each candidate host (the configured PUBLIC_BASE_URL
1104 // host, the proxy's X-Forwarded-Host, and the raw Host) and accept if the signature verifies
1105 // against any. An attacker can't forge a match (no private key), so this only rescues the
1106 // legitimate proxied case. Also normalise a leading double-slash in the request-target.
1107 let _pubHost = null;
1108 if (process.env.PUBLIC_BASE_URL) { try { _pubHost = new URL(process.env.PUBLIC_BASE_URL).host; } catch { /* ignore */ } }
1109 const _hosts = [...new Set([_pubHost, req.headers['x-forwarded-host'], req.headers['host']].filter(Boolean))];
1110 const _target = `${req.method.toLowerCase()} ${String(req.originalUrl || '').replace(/^\/{2,}/, '/')}`;
1111 const _sig = Buffer.from(p.signature, 'base64');
1112 let ok = false;
1113 for (const _h of _hosts) {
1114 const line = hs.map((x) => x === '(request-target)'
1115 ? `(request-target): ${_target}`
1116 : x === 'host' ? `host: ${_h}`
1117 : `${x}: ${req.headers[x] || ''}`).join('\n');
1118 try { if (crypto.verify('sha256', Buffer.from(line), pem, _sig)) { ok = true; break; } } catch { /* try next host */ }
1119 }
1120 // Replay defence: the Date header must be signed and recent. A captured signed request
1121 // replayed later (or with a swapped body) is rejected.
1122 if (ok) {
1123 if (!hs.includes('date')) ok = false;
1124 else {
1125 const t = Date.parse(req.headers['date'] || '');
1126 if (isNaN(t) || Math.abs(Date.now() - t) > SIG_MAX_SKEW_MS) ok = false;
1127 }
1128 }
1129 // Digest is MANDATORY when the request carries a body: without a signed digest the body
1130 // isn't covered by the signature and could be swapped on a replay.
1131 if (ok && req.rawBody && req.rawBody.length) {
1132 if (!hs.includes('digest')) ok = false;
1133 else {
1134 const exp = 'SHA-256=' + crypto.createHash('sha256').update(req.rawBody).digest('base64');
1135 if (req.headers['digest'] !== exp) ok = false;
1136 }
1137 }
1138 return ok ? actor : null;
1139}
